Output c1d1965dad4bd6ec1a91f1db905b0ef464bc2016e494409a22f04ea94e9c6dac:2

value
20852600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85353b683d9a33b34f9540cfc77d312b527553f9 OP_EQUAL
address
3DqMZgiMY1cLJtgexUqZKdv9pRaZukuTsp
transaction
c1d1965dad4bd6ec1a91f1db905b0ef464bc2016e494409a22f04ea94e9c6dac